In this work, the catalytic activity of Ru‐N4 doped fullerenes (Ru‐N4‐C54 and Ru‐N4‐C64) for oxygen reduction reaction (ORR) and CO oxidation reaction (COOR) has been systematically investigated from thermodynamics and kinetics by density functional theory (DFT).
